8. The problem with Phoenix Miner

During the case study, we encountered a stability issue with Phoenix Miner when mixing the 6700 XT and 1660 GPUs. This section will explore the reasons behind the problem and shed light on the limitations of certain miners when it comes to running mixed GPU rigs. By understanding the limitations of specific miners, miners can make informed decisions on which ones to use for their mixed GPU setup.

9. Solution: Using LOL Miner

To overcome the stability issues experienced with Phoenix Miner, we discovered a viable solution: using LOL Miner as the mining software for the mixed GPU rig. We'll explain the benefits of LOL Miner and guide miners on how to set it up effectively for their specific GPU combination. By following our recommended solution, miners can optimize the performance and stability of their mixed GPU rigs.

11. Conclusion

In conclusion, mixing Nvidia and AMD GPUs in Hive OS is indeed possible with the right approach and understanding of potential challenges. While stability issues and miner compatibility can pose obstacles, miners can overcome them by separating GPUs or using suitable miners like LOL Miner.
